Electrical energy theft ranges between 3 - 30% depending on country. This illegal electricity usage may indirectly affect the economical status of our country . Also the planning of national energy may be difficult in case of unrecorded energy usage.
Revenue protection is a major concern of electricity utilities all over the world , especially energy theft is growing at an ever increasing pace. Now one of the major problems faced by the energy suppliers like KSEB is the illegal usage of electricity.
Electricity theft is a social evil , so it has to be completely eliminated. So our major project named 'Electricity Theft Monitoring System' is focusing on how to detect and monitor the Electricity Theft at a remote KSEB location. The proposed system prevents the illegal usage of electricity. At this point of technological development the problem of illegal usage of electricity can be solved electronically without any human control. Here we use Radio frequency(RF)Technology for wireless communication.


Power consumption and various losses have to be closely monitored so that the generated power is used in most efficient manner.
The aggregate losses of a power system has two components
1) Technical Losses
2) Commercial losses
The technical losses include the losses on transmission and distribution lines, transformers and all other electrical equipments up to the point of supply at consumers premises.


Commercial losses include losses other than technical factors such as theft of power, poor collection efficiency ,revenue non billing, billing error etc.

In this type of meters the electrical energy consumption is measured based on the induction principle recorded by the resolution of the counter. Ferraris invented this meter in the year 1884.Hence,these meters still called Ferraris meters. The principle adopted by Ferraris was the principle of induction motor. Hence these meters are designed to carry the load current up to 80A in the whole current single and 100A in the three phase meters. For measuring high loads on the LT side, CT operated meters are used. These meters have lo accuracy in the range of 0.2%.The life time of these meters varies from 15 years.


The driving system of this meter consist of two electromagnets. The coil of one of the electromagnet is excited by the load current. This coil is called current coil. The coil of second electromagnet is connected across the supply voltage. This coil is called the pressure coil or voltage coil. An aluminium disc is positioned in between the electromagnets. The supply voltage is applied across the pressure coil. So a current proportional to the supply voltage is flowing through the pressure coil. This current will produce a magnetic flux, major portions of this flux sweeps across the aluminium disc and is responsible for the production of driving torque. And the revolution of the disc is proportional to the load current. The function of the registering or counting mechanism is to record the revolutions continuously a number which is proportional to the revolutions made by the moving system
